We are seeking a full‑time Pediatric Anesthesiologist to serve as our Medical Director of the Pain Center (0.2 FTE) and as a 0.8 Anesthesiologist. This is an opportunity to be part of an innovative, transformative team in the Department of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ine and help to deliver the best possible care to the children of Northeast Ohio and beyond.
The successful candidate will join a well‑established team of 20 Pediatric Anesthesiologists, 40 CRNAs, and students, residents and fellows, to provide anesthesia and pain management services to tens of thousands of young patients each year. Akron Children's Hospital's anesthetic volume in 2024 was over 20,000 cases for all Pediatric Specialties, including a Level I Burn Center, Neonatal Intensive Care, a Level I Trauma Center, Acute Pain, Cardiac and Non‑OR Anesthesia Services.
Requirements:
The incumbent will be board eligible, or board certified in Pediatric Anesthesia, and will have the ability to obtain an active medical license in the state of Ohio.

Akron Children's has been caring for children since 1890. With two hospital campuses, six regional health centers and 50+ primary and specialty care locations throughout Ohio, we are making it easier for today's busy families to find the high‑quality care they need. We also partner with other health systems to bring our neonatal and pediatric expertise to patients in their community hospitals.
Ranked among America's Best Children's Hospitals by Newsweek in 2022 and 2023, Akron Children's Hospital is the largest pediatric healthcare system in Northeast Ohio. With more than a million patient visits a year, we have been leading the way to healthier futures for children through quality patient care, education, advocacy, community service and medical discovery for more than 130 years!
